NYC's beloved amusement park keeps on giving.  

Luna Park welcomed its 2018 season on Mar 24 by hosting visitors for free—with a small $5 donation—for the first time. In turn, park-goers received a wristband that provided access to all the rides while the proceeds went to the Mayor's Fund, which directly supported Girl Scout Troop 6000. This troop serves girls living in the NYC shelter system. 

The park's generosity continues this spring break from Apr 3–12, as all rides will be open for the occasion. The park's hours will be 11am–7pm. Anyone else up for a ride on the Cyclone?
